What the Relative Strength Index Really Measures in Crypto Markets

The relative strength index is a momentum tool that summarizes how quickly price is moving and whether recent gains exceed recent losses. It converts short-term price swings into a single value on a 0–100 scale, giving traders a snapshot of current momentum.

What it is and what it is not: this strength index is an oscillator, not a crystal ball. Use the value as context, not a direct predictor of future moves. Fast markets push the value to extremes more often, so confirmations matter.

Why traders still use this tool

The tool is simple, standardized, and easy to compare across timeframes and assets. That makes it popular in technical analysis when you need a concise measure of momentum and short-term price changes.

  • Summarizes whether recent gains dominate recent losses.
  • Flags potential overbought oversold conditions using the 0–100 scale.
  • Supports both mean-reversion and trend-following ideas depending on market structure.

How RSI Is Calculated and Why Average Gain vs. Average Loss Matters

Here we explain how average gains and average losses combine into a single strength value over a chosen period. The core math is easy to follow and reveals what the reading is actually measuring.

Formula: RSI = 100 − (100 / (1 + RS)), where RS = Average Gain / Average Loss. The result is a single value between 0 and 100 that shows momentum.

The role of relative strength

Relative strength (RS) is a ratio that compares average gain to average loss over X periods. When gains exceed losses, RS rises and the index moves higher.

Average gain vs. average loss

Average gain is the mean of up-closes across the period; average loss is the mean of down-closes. Big, frequent drops inflate the loss term and keep the value lower even after spikes.

What a 14-period setting means

Default X = 14 is a practical baseline. On a daily chart that’s 14 days; on a 1-hour chart it’s 14 hourly candles. Shorter periods increase sensitivity; longer periods smooth the reading.

How to Read RSI Values for Overbought and Oversold Levels

Knowing what extreme values mean helps you avoid reflex moves. Knowing when the tool reads above 70 or below 30 gives context about recent momentum, but it is not an automatic entry or exit rule.

What a value above 70 can signal

An reading above 70 often signals the market has strong recent gains relative to losses. That suggests a possible overbought condition, meaning momentum favors buyers now.

It does not guarantee an immediate reversal; prices can stay elevated in strong trends. Treat the reading as a warning to watch for reversal signals, not as a lone sell command.

What a value below 30 can signal

A value below 30 points to recent losses dominating gains and flags potential oversold levels. That can highlight opportunity, but falls can continue during sharp down moves.

Why waiting for the value to exit the zone helps

Many traders wait for the reading to cross back out (for example, back under 70 or above 30) before acting. This filter reduces premature entries when price keeps trending while the tool stays extreme.

  • Context matters: use support, resistance, and market structure together.
  • Volatility note: frequent touches happen; require confirmation to avoid false signals.
  • Log trades to learn how zone behavior varies by coin and timeframe.

Using RSI Levels Beyond 70 and 30 in Volatile Crypto Conditions

Volatile sessions often make common bands too sensitive to short bursts of momentum. Fixed 70/30 thresholds can trigger repeated reversal calls while a strong move keeps running.

When to consider 75/25 or 80/20

Raise bands during clear trend phases, hype-driven rallies, or when a coin routinely overshoots standard levels. Many traders move to 75/25 or 80/20 to reduce false signals and increase selectivity.

Match bands to volatility and risk tolerance

Wider bands mean fewer entries but often stronger, cleaner signals. That tradeoff suits conservative traders who prefer fewer, higher-quality setups.

  • Review several weeks of recent price action to see how often the rsi exceeds 70 without reversing.
  • Change one setting at a time and treat it as a controlled experiment.
  • Always pair adjusted bands with confirmation tools like volume, moving averages, and support/resistance to manage risk in fast conditions.

Using the RSI 50 Centerline to Identify Trend Direction

The 50 balance point acts as a simple filter to avoid fighting the prevailing market momentum. It marks where gains and losses sit roughly even and gives a fast read on trend direction.

How values above 50 support bullish momentum

When the rsi holds above 50, it shows recent strength: gains tend to outpace losses. Traders use that as a cue to favor long setups and to follow the trend instead of fading moves.

How values below 50 support bearish momentum

Readings below 50 indicate losses outweigh gains and signal bearish bias. Staying below this line can help traders avoid trying to catch falling price and reduce risky countertrend entries.

Practical rules:

  • Use 50 as a filter: prefer longs only when above, prefer shorts or defensive plans when below.
  • Check higher timeframes first to align the short-term signal with the broader trend.
  • The centerline is context, not a guarantee—combine it with price structure for better analysis.

Trend Reading with RSI Ranges in Strong Uptrends and Downtrends

Knowing typical range behavior in strong moves makes the index far more useful than fixed thresholds. Read the pane as a range that shifts with market context, not a single rule set.

Uptrend behavior: in strong uptrends the rsi often sits between about 40 and 90. Dips into the 40–50 band will often act like support and mark healthy pullbacks before price resumes higher.

Downtrend behavior: in strong downtrends the rsi tends to range roughly 10–60. Rallies that stall in the 50–60 band commonly act like resistance and signal the trend may continue lower.

Drawing trendlines on the RSI pane

Connect swing lows (for uptrends) or swing highs (for downtrends) on the pane to form a trendline. A clean break of that line gives an early momentum clue.

  • Use breaks as alerts to re-check price structure and risk, not as standalone trade signals.
  • Confirm breaks with the chart and higher-timeframe range to avoid false alarms.
  • Respect the dominant trend; fighting it often increases losses in fast markets.

RSI Indicator: Crypto Trading Guide for Choosing the Right Settings

Choosing the right lookback window shapes how sensitive momentum reads will be and how many signals you see.

What the period changes: the period is the lookback window used to compute average gains and losses. Shorter windows weight recent moves more. Longer windows smooth out noise.

Shorter periods (7 or 9)

Pros: faster signals for quick entries and exits. Good for active sessions.

Cons: more whipsaws and false signals, so require tight risk control.

Longer periods (14 or 21)

Longer settings reduce false triggers and favor higher-quality setups. They fit swing horizons and reduce trade frequency.

Match settings to your time horizon

  • Day traders often use faster periods to capture intraday swings.
  • Swing traders prefer smoother periods to avoid noise across days.
  • Keep settings consistent and test changes over weeks on one market and timeframe.

Practical rule: treat settings as tools, not rules. Always confirm signals with price structure and other analysis before committing capital.

How Timeframe Impacts RSI Signal Quality in Crypto Trading Today

Timeframe selection shapes how clean and reliable momentum reads appear across charts. Higher blocks such as 1H, 4H, or daily reduce noise and reflect broader market participation. That makes rsi signals there more robust for swing moves.

Short windows like 15 minutes often produce many extremes and apparent reversals. These can fail when a larger timeframe trend stays dominant. Fast charts show more whipsaws and false alerts.

Simple alignment method

  • Define the higher-timeframe bias first — for example, rsi above or below 50.
  • Use a lower timeframe to find entry timing that matches that bias.
  • If they conflict (15m oversold but 4H bearish), treat a bounce as countertrend and size accordingly.

Practical notes for traders: stick to consistent pairs (15m/1h or 1h/4h), tie timeframe choice to risk, and always confirm any signal with price action and wider technical analysis.

How to Spot Bullish Divergence and Bearish Divergence with RSI

Divergence is a simple mismatch between price action and momentum where the oscillator fails to confirm a price extreme. It flags a possible shift in strength but does not guarantee a turn.

Bullish divergence: lower low on price, higher low on RSI

Identify two swing lows on the chart. If the second low in price is lower but the RSI prints a higher low, that is bullish divergence.

Step-by-step: mark the price lows, compare the corresponding RSI swings, then wait for confirmation such as a break of local resistance or an RSI trendline break.

Bearish divergence: higher high on price, lower high on RSI

Find two swing highs. If price makes a higher high while RSI makes a lower high, that is bearish divergence. It shows weakening momentum despite rising price.

Why divergence often clusters near trend exhaustion — and how to time confirmation

Momentum tends to fade before price reverses, so divergence often appears near the end of a trend. Still, it can show up early while price keeps moving.

  • Use confirmation: a structure break, RSI exiting an extreme zone, or candle confirmation.
  • Mark divergence near key support or resistance and check higher timeframes for stronger signals.
  • Manage risk: treat divergence as a setup, not a guaranteed entry, and size positions accordingly.

RSI Trading Strategies for Crypto Traders That Go Beyond Basic Signals

High-probability methods combine momentum readings with price context to reduce false entries and improve outcomes. Below are practical setups you can test and adapt to your timeframes.

Classic mean reversion in ranges

Use mean reversion when the market moves sideways and price bounces between clear boundaries. Take entries near oversold and overbought turns, target the range midpoint, and set stops beyond recent swing highs or lows.

Support and resistance upgrade

Only trade extremes that occur at clear support or resistance. This raises probability and cuts false signals that appear in the middle of a move.

Trend filter and 50-level momentum breakout

In an uptrend, focus on pullbacks rather than selling highs. A reclaim of the 50 line can confirm continuation when price structure aligns with the trend.

Divergence near key levels

Prioritize divergence on higher timeframes and near major price levels. Require confirmation such as a breakout candle or structure shift before risking capital.

  • Risk framing: define invalidation points at nearby swings and size small during high volatility.
  • Practice one strategy: backtest visually and track results instead of mixing rules.

How to Confirm RSI Signals with Other Indicators and Price Action

A single momentum reading rarely tells the full story; confirmations add context. Use a short checklist of tools so you treat each signal as a hypothesis, not a promise. Confirmation reduces false entries and improves trade quality.

MACD confirmation for momentum shifts

MACD helps verify that a momentum move has broader support. For example, when the rsi recovers and the MACD histogram climbs, the momentum shift gains credibility. Look for MACD crossovers that match the direction of the signal.

Volume as proof of conviction

Rises in volume during breakouts or reversals often show real participation. A low-volume bounce is suspect. Require higher volume to support price moves tied to a momentum reading.

Moving averages as a trend filter

Only take long signals when price sits above key moving averages, and avoid longs below them. MAs clarify trend bias and prevent countertrend entries.

Bollinger Bands for overextension

Outer bands reveal when price stretches beyond normal range. An extreme reading near the band plus a momentum reading suggests overextension that needs extra confirmation.

Candlestick confirmations with divergence

Use clear patterns—engulfing candles, hammer, shooting star, or doji—to time entries after a divergence. These candles improve entry timing and help set tighter stops.

  • Quick checklist: matching MACD, rising volume, trend above/below MAs, band context, and a validating candle.
  • Apply the same routine across charts and market conditions to stay consistent.

Common RSI Mistakes in Crypto Trading and How to Avoid Them

Strong trends tend to break simple rules. Many traders treat an extreme reading as an automatic entry or exit. That misunderstanding is the root of repeated losses when the market stays stretched for long periods.

Why extremes can persist during trends

When a trend dominates, momentum often stays pinned near extremes. In that case, calling a reversal at the first overbought or oversold reading is risky.

Fix: prefer fading only when price structure supports it. Use a trend filter like the 50 centerline or a moving average before placing countertrend trades.

How lag affects entries in fast markets

The strength index is based on past price moves, so it can trail sharp pumps and dumps. By the time the signal appears, price may have already moved far.

Fix: wait for the reading to exit and for price confirmation—breaks of structure, volume spikes, or a validating candle—before committing size.

Why using this tool alone increases false alarms

Relying only on a single momentum reading creates noise, especially on short timeframes. False signals multiply when other context is ignored.

Fixes: combine a trend filter, require RSI to leave the zone, set clear invalidation points, and size positions conservatively. Journal each mistake type—trend fade, early divergence, no confirmation—to learn faster and refine your market analysis.

  • Define entry rules and an invalidation price before you trade.
  • Use small sizes in fast markets and scale only after confirmation.
  • Log the exact error type and outcome to improve decisions over time.
